STSS-4580

Modern Latin America

A general introduction to Latin American culture: history from the colonial era to the present; Afro-American, Native American, and Euro-Latin cultures as portrayed in literature and ethnography; and current issues, such as race and racism and development and the local populations. (Cross listed as STSH-4580. Students cannot obtain credit for both this course and STSH-4580.) Prerequisite: one H&SS course or permission of instructor. Offered on availability of instructor.

4 credit hours
